Effect of prophylactic administration of two doses of magnesium sulfate on cardiovascular changes during general anesthesia in Gynecologic laparoscopic surgery compared with women in the placebo group attending
This study aimed to evaluate the effect of two doses of magnesium sulphate on cardiovascular changes during general anesthesia in laparoscopic surgeries of women.

Participants/Inclusion and exclusion criteria
Candidate for laparoscopic surgery for women including ASA patients 1 and 2
Intervention groups
Patients were divided into three groups of placebo (p): 36; the group receiving 30 mg / kg magnesium sulfate (M1) was 35 and the group receiving 50 mg / kg magnesium sulfate (M2) was divided into 35
Main outcome variables
Changes in blood pressure, changes in heart rate
